Drake Library's Space Talk Series: March 4, 2010

Space Talk Speaker Series Every Thursday at 7 p.m. in Drake Community Library's Community Room

January 28th: Step back and take a look... ISU Extension Climatologist Elwynn Taylor will share views of our world and global trends evident through satellite imagery.

February 4th: Our plan in Space Dr. J.R. Paulson will take us on a tour of the universe, moving from those who are our closest galactic neighbors to those who are at the farthest known reaches of the universe.

February 11th: Life in the universe Grinnell Prof. Bob Cadmus discusses the age-old question...are we alone?

February 18th: New eyes on the universe: from Microwaves to Gamma Rays Grinnell Prof. Charlie Duke will discuss how scientist use gamma ray telescopes to study distant galactic objects.

February 25th: Mission to Mars NASA Solar System Ambassador Deanna Walvatne will discuss the latest discoveries on our closest neighbor

March 4th: Iowa in Space: Van Allen to Cassini University of Iowa Professor Don Gurnett shares about the role Iowa has played in space research over the last 50 years.

March 11th: Song of the stars: Grinnell Prof. Bob Cadmus looks at the ways in which the study of musical instruments can provide insight into the behavior of some stars.

March 18th: Space Adventures: Lt. Col. Steve Palmquist, Director of Aerospace Education for the Iowa Civil Air Patrol, discusses NASA's manned missions to explore space.

March 25th: The Moon: Dr. J.R. Paulson leads us on a stunning visual tour of our closest neighbor and shares fascinating facts along the way.
